Output 7e7f3a9474b7f26dfb9162c7059063478e4e4f6d6944da418b3388de25ef580f:33

value
138407
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d653e6f052f9953e13b46337e4684435e6c0d9a9 OP_EQUAL
address
3MEH3DUW39HjhEbGfDnixodoH5aHpoPdCd
transaction
7e7f3a9474b7f26dfb9162c7059063478e4e4f6d6944da418b3388de25ef580f
spent
true